Job description

RDPI's Velocity software team develops the autonomy software that powers Velocity. We are looking for a Senior Software Engineer to join our perception and localization team. You will be part of an exceptional group of engineers building the platform and architecture for our perception, motion planning and control software.

In addition, you will collaborate with engineers cross the team to develop and enhance our robotic capabilities.
Key job responsibilities
Specific areas of focus may include (but are not limited too):
- Evaluating and integrating new sensors into the autonomy software stack.
- Developing sensor fusion techniques for obstacle detection and localization.
- Developing machine-learning capabilities and infrastructure for robotic perception and localization.
- Optimizing runtime performance of autonomy algorithms by exploiting underlying hardware acceleration capabilities.
- Building frameworks for large-scale replay and analysis of events in pre-recorded sensor data.
- Building frameworks to monitor and manage resource utilization on embedded compute platform.
- Building visualization tools for analyzing and debugging robot behavior.

Amazon.com, Inc., commonly known as Amazon, is an American multinational technology company. It was founded by Jeff Bezos in 1994 and initially started as an online marketplace for books. Since then, Amazon has expanded its operations and become one of the largest e-commerce companies in the world. Amazon's primary business is its online retail platform, where customers can purchase a vast array of products, including electronics, clothing, books, home goods, and much more. The company offers a convenient and user-friendly shopping experience, with features such as fast shipping, customer reviews, and personalized recommendations. In addition to its e-commerce platform, Amazon has diversified its business into various other areas. One of its notable ventures is Amazon Web Services (AWS), a comprehensive cloud computing platform that provides services such as storage, compute power, and database management to individuals and businesses. AWS has become a leader in the cloud computing industry, powering many websites and applications worldwide. Amazon has also developed its own consumer electronics, including the popular Amazon Kindle e-reader, Fire tablets, Fire TV streaming devices, and the Alexa-powered Echo smart speakers. The Alexa voice assistant, integrated into these devices, allows users to interact with their devices using voice commands, perform tasks, and access information. Furthermore, Amazon has expanded into media and entertainment. It operates Prime Video, a streaming service that offers a wide range of movies, TV shows, and original content. Amazon Music provides a platform for streaming and purchasing digital music, while Audible offers audiobooks and other audio content. The company's commitment to customer satisfaction and convenience is demonstrated by its membership program, Amazon Prime. Prime members receive various benefits, including free two-day shipping, access to streaming services, exclusive deals, and more.
